Edge Universality of Random Regular Graphs of Growing Degrees

Abstract

We consider the statistics of extreme eigenvalues of random d-regular graphs, with N c≤ d≤ N1/3- c for arbitrarily small c>0. We prove that in this regime, the fluctuations of extreme eigenvalues are given by the Tracy-Widom distribution. As a consequence, about 69% of d-regular graphs have all nontrivial eigenvalues bounded in absolute value by 2d-1.
